Key Ingredients Comparison
As you explore the formulations of Pixi Glow Tonic and Paula’s Choice BHA, you’ll discover distinct differences in their key ingredients, which play a significant role in determining their efficacy and suitability for your skin.
Pixi Glow Tonic boasts a 5% glycolic acid concentration, while Paula’s Choice BHA contains a 2% salicylic acid concentration.
This disparity in active ingredients influences their performance and skin type compatibility.
Particularly, Paula’s Choice BHA combines its salicylic acid with green tea extract, which enhances its anti-inflammatory properties through ingredient synergy.
In contrast, Pixi Glow Tonic relies on aloe vera and witch hazel to soothe and balance the skin.
Understanding these differences is vital in choosing the product that best addresses your skin concerns and needs.

Skin Type Suitability
Determining which product is best suited for your skin type is crucial, as Pixi Glow Tonic and Paula’s Choice BHA cater to different skin profiles, with the former being ideal for normal to combination skin and the latter being more geared towards acne-prone and oily skin.
If you have combination complexions, Pixi Glow Tonic might be the better choice, as it gently exfoliates and balances your skin without stripping it of its natural oils.
On the other hand, Paula’s Choice BHA is more suited for those with oily skin, as it effectively controls sebum production and reduces the appearance of pores.
When applying either product, be cautious around sensitive areas, such as the skin around your eyes, to avoid any irritation.

Price Point and Value
You’ll likely want to weigh the price point of each product against its benefits, considering that a few dollars can make a significant difference in your skincare routine.
Pixi Glow Tonic typically retails between $10-$15, making it an affordable addition to your daily routine.
Paula’s Choice BHA, on the other hand, falls in the luxury investment category, priced around $29-$39.
If you’re on a tight budget, Pixi might be the more feasible option.
However, if you’re willing to splurge on a high-quality product that delivers results, Paula’s Choice might be worth the extra cost.
Your budget constraints will ultimately dictate which product is the better value for you.
